Understanding the causes of dark circles

Shadows under your eyes can tell a lot about your health and habits. Many think they just mean you’re tired. But, there’s often more to it. To find the right dark circle treatments, you need to understand what’s happening under your skin.

Distinguishing between pigmentation and vascular issues

Hyperpigmentation is a common cause of dark circles. It happens when your skin makes too much melanin, giving a brownish tint. This can be caused by the sun or rubbing your eyes a lot. On the other hand, vascular issues make the skin look bluish or purple.

The skin under your eyes is very thin. This makes blood vessels show more. When looking for dark circle removal remedies, knowing if it’s pigment or vascular helps pick the right products for your skin.

The role of genetics and lifestyle factors

Your genes can affect how thick your skin is and how it pigments. But, your daily choices also play a big part. Not enough sleep, not drinking enough water, and eating too much salt can make your eyes look puffy and dark.

It’s also important to protect your skin from the environment. By managing these factors, you can help your skincare routine work better.

Cause Type Primary Indicator Best Approach
Pigmentation Brownish skin tone Brightening agents
Vascular Bluish/Purple tint Circulation boosters
Lifestyle Puffiness/Shadows Hydration and rest

Step-by-step application guide for maximum results

Applying skincare is just as crucial as the product itself. Even the best under eye creams won’t work if applied wrong. By improving your daily skincare routine, you can make sure your treatments work well.

Preparing your skin for product absorption

Before using under eye skincare products, clean your skin well. Wash your face with a gentle cleanser to remove dirt and makeup. Gently pat your skin dry with a soft towel, leaving it slightly damp to keep moisture in.

Techniques for gentle application to avoid irritation

The skin around your eyes is very thin and can easily get damaged. Always use your ring finger to apply your product, as it applies the least pressure. Gently tap the cream along the orbital bone instead of rubbing or pulling. This way, the product absorbs without causing irritation.

Consistency and timing for the best outcomes

Consistency is key to seeing results with your under eye skincare products. Apply your treatments twice a day, morning and night, to keep your skin hydrated. It may take weeks to see the full effect of the best under eye creams. Stay committed to your routine, and you’ll notice a brighter, more refreshed look over time.

Lifestyle habits that complement your skincare routine

Your lifestyle choices are key to eye health, not just what you put on your face. Quality products are important, but they work best with a balanced daily routine. To understand how to get rid of dark circles, look at your overall wellness.

Optimizing sleep quality for eye health

Getting enough sleep is crucial for a bright, alert look. Lack of sleep makes blood vessels dilate, making dark circles worse. Try to sleep seven to nine hours each night to help your body repair and improve circulation.

Keep a regular sleep schedule to keep your body clock in sync. Also, use an extra pillow to elevate your head. This helps prevent fluid from gathering under your eyes, reducing puffiness.

Dietary adjustments to reduce puffiness and discoloration

What you eat affects your skin’s look. Too much sodium can cause swelling around your eyes. Eat less processed food and drink more water to help your dark circle removal remedies work better.

Eat foods rich in antioxidants like berries, leafy greens, and nuts. These fight inflammation and strengthen blood vessels. Drinking plenty of water is essential for keeping your skin elastic and preventing a tired look.

The importance of sun protection for the delicate eye area

The skin around your eyes is very thin and easily damaged by UV rays. Sun exposure can increase melanin, making dark circles worse. Always use a broad-spectrum sunscreen as part of your routine.

Wear UV-blocking sunglasses outside to protect your eyes from environmental stressors. Combining these habits with your dark circle removal remedies leads to lasting results. Learning how to get rid of dark circles requires consistent effort in skincare and lifestyle.

Exploring clinical treatments like fillers or lasers

When creams don’t work, dermatologists have advanced options. These treatments aim to fix the underlying causes of dark circles. For example, dermal fillers can fill in the tear trough area, reducing shadows.

Laser therapy targets tough pigmentation or thickens the skin. These professional interventions offer a focused solution. Always talk to a board-certified dermatologist to find the safest option for you.
